Join us the evening before Mountain Fair for a deeply healing Cosmic Sound Journey designed to shake off the week, recharge your energy, and fill you up from the inside out. Come Thursday night to feel nourished, rested, and buzzing with good energy—ready to soak up every single moment of the weekend ahead.
Through the vibrations of Crystal Tones® Alchemy Crystal Singing Bowls®, the Grotta Sonora gong, chimes, and other sound healing instruments, you'll be guided into a theta brainwave state—your body's natural sweet spot for deep repair and restoration.
Danielle curates a magical, cosmic soundscape with mindful intention, easing you in with a short guided visualization before the frequencies wash over you completely. A gentle grounding meditation brings you back—refreshed, centered, and ready to dance.
Aromatherapy is offered to help the good vibes linger.
